Objective: To investigate the associations between nocturnal pain, symptoms related to altered pain sensitivity, and sleep quality in patients with hip osteoarthritis (OA). Design: This cross-sectional study enrolled 129 patients with unilateral hip OA scheduled for total hip arthroplasty. After applying exclusion criteria, 100 patients were included. Sleep quality was assessed using the Pittsburgh Sleep Quality Index (PSQI), and poor sleep quality was defined as PSQI >5. Symptoms related to altered pain sensitivity were evaluated using the Central Sensitization Inventory (CSI). Nocturnal pain frequency was assessed using the PSQI component. Group comparisons, logistic regression, and correlation analyses were performed. Results: Poor sleep quality was identified in 56 patients (56%). The poor-sleep group showed higher CSI scores (mean difference, 7.0; 95% CI, 4.0 to 11.0) and higher nocturnal pain frequency (mean difference, 1.0; 95% CI, 0.0 to 2.0) than the control group. In multivariable logistic regression analysis, nocturnal pain frequency (odds ratio OR, 2.069; 95% CI, 1.217-3.525) and CSI score (OR, 1.084; 95% CI, 1.004-1.170) were independently associated with poor sleep quality. A moderate positive correlation was observed between nocturnal pain frequency and CSI score (ρ = 0.343). Conclusions: Nocturnal pain frequency and CSI scores were independently associated with sleep quality and were also interrelated in patients with hip OA. These findings suggest that evaluation of poor sleep quality should focus on patient-reported symptoms, including nocturnal pain and symptoms related to altered pain sensitivity.
